When you grew up being one and it was not a derogatory term. The neck was red because there was short, trimmed hair and one worked in the sun. All farmers had red necks at the time. They didn't have cabs nor shades on tractors. If you worked in a field....your neck was red. A field worker.

So....if you work in a field and have short hair......you're a redneck.

If you are old and have a sun leather-ed neck....you're a redneck. Retired redneck.
